Inferential Confusion Is the Primary Process That Predicts OCD, Right?

In OCD, if we arrive at a conclusion to doubt and obsession about inference of doubt, through this reasoning narrative process, we begin to distrust what reality is telling us. Inferential confusion is the primary process that not only predicts for OCD, but if we treat it and reduce its intensity, people get better from OCD. We start to favor what could be, we start to favor and trust and over invest in what hypothetically might be, or otherwise trust our imagination. And then I start to feel anxious and panicky. Then I feel like I need to stare at the door, right? Right. The idea of staring at the door is an indication of not trusting your senses.
